britebox flc
 
Im looking at the britebox flc which allows highbeams low beams and foglights on all at the same time but i don;t know...in my 2003 f 350 what is a sealed beam headlight, or replaceable bulb, im guessing replaceable bulb but not positive, and in the chart it shows f-series and lists options and super duty and lists options..which one do I follor, both have different numbers....superduty? http://www.dieselsite.com/index.asp?...ROD&ProdID=358

yamaguy 08-15-2007 12:12 AM

The XL trucks have the sealed beam lights. All others have the replacement bulbs. I like the idea let us know how they work when you get it.

Now the skinny, I would not recoment using both elements on either light sets. High beam + fog is ok, Low beam + fog is ok. High beam + low beam = decreased bulb life. As both elements are in one bulb. For both styles. One just replaces bulbs, the other replaces the whole bulb/reflector. High + low beams on at the same time is for 4 head light systems IMO
